Torque converter question
Are the torque converters identical for the 99-02 and the 03/04? I'm planning to put an 04 trans and transfer case into a 99 and have figured out that the rear trans mounts are in a slightly different spot (but workable) and this made me wonder if there are any other issues to be aware of. Specifically the torque converter because I plan to reuse the 99.
According to Ashcroft, the answer seems to be "it depends".

Great, thank you. Both transmissions are the 24s so it sounds like a mix and match isn't a problem. The issue seems to be if you have a 22, then you won't fit the large torque converter, if you have it, in the bell housing.
